According to The Brooklyn Paper, the G train will start running to Park Slope and on through to the F’s Church Avenue stop (Kensington) permanently once construction begins at the Smith-Ninth Street stop. This is great news for folks like me who have been struggling with frequent Slope to Williamsburg/Greenpoint trips. The G still sucks, but it is considerably less sucky now. Bravo.
